#917930 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#917930 is composed of 56.9% red, 47.5%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.6% magenta, 66.9%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 45.2 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 37.8%. #917930 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ff260 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#917930 color description : Dark moderate yellow.
The hexadecimal color #917930 has RGB values of R:145, G:121,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.67,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9533744.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0a04 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#64635d is the less saturated color, while #be8f03 is the most saturated one.
